Hershey's Financial Overview and Highlights
The Hershey Company (NYSE: HSY) recently shared its financial performance for the fourth quarter and full year, highlighting key growth metrics and expectations for the coming year. Investors and industry watchers are keenly interested as the company navigates challenges and opportunities in the confectionery market.
Quarterly Financial Results
In the fourth quarter, Hershey reported consolidated net sales of $2,887.5 million, marking an 8.7% increase from the previous year. This growth reflects successful strategies in innovation and marketing that resonated well with consumers.
Detailed Performance Review
Key financial highlights for the fourth quarter include:
- Organic, constant currency net sales rose by 9.0%.
- Net income for the quarter was reported at $796.6 million, equating to $3.92 per share-diluted, an impressive 130.6% increase.
- Adjusted earnings per share-diluted totaled $2.69, showcasing a 33.2% rise.
These figures illustrate Hershey's resilience and the efficacy of its recent strategies in navigating the challenges posed by supply chain issues and commodity price fluctuations.
Full-Year Financial Summary
For the full year, Hershey's consolidated net sales reached $11,202.3 million, representing a modest increase of 0.3%. The company maintained steady growth in a competitive environment, demonstrating strong brand loyalty and market position.
Year-on-Year Comparisons
The full-year financial performance included:
- Reported net income of $2,221.2 million, or $10.92 per share-diluted, signifying a 20.5% increase.
- Adjusted earnings per share-diluted decreased slightly by 2.3% to $9.37, illustrating challenges in managing costs and ongoing investments in innovation.
These annual results underscore Hershey's ability to adapt and evolve while facing external pressures.
2025 Outlook and Strategic Focus
Looking ahead to 2025, Hershey anticipates net sales growth of at least 2%, driven mainly by net price realization strategies. However, reported earnings per share is expected to decline significantly due to rising commodity costs, adjusted compensation structures, and tax rates.
Future Projections
The company is projecting:
- Reported earnings per share to decline in the high-40% range.
- Adjusted earnings per share to decrease in the mid-30% range, reflecting one-time costs associated with cost savings and integration activities following acquisitions.
- An effective tax rate anticipated between 14% to 15%.
Hershey is focused on operational transformation and productivity improvements to address pressures from the cocoa market while enhancing its competitive edge.
